Leg Vein Disease: Symptoms and Treatment Options

Did you know that the #1 cause of leg pain is due to vein disease? More than 25 percent of people in the United States suffer from vein disease or varicose veins.

Symptoms can have a wide range of severity depending on the extent of disease. Some people may just have a few isolated spider veins while others may have painful, bulging varicose veins.

Varicose veins are surface veins that are enlarged, swollen and/or bulging due to underlying vein disease. If left untreated, varicose veins can lead to more serious concerns over time due to the progressive nature of the disease.

Varicose veins often progress over time and are worsened by prolonged standing, pregnancy, or excessive weight. 

Along with being unsightly and painful, varicose veins and vein disease can cause a wide range of signs and symptoms including;

• Leg pain/aching/cramping

Leg itching/burning/numbness

• Skin changes/discoloration/ulceration

• Leg restlessness

• Leg swelling/heaviness

• Varicose veins or Spider veins

If you are experiencing any of these listed symptoms, you may be suffering from chronic venous insufficiency and likely would benefit from a consultation with a vein specialist.

Patients can utilize self-management techniques in the early stages of this disorder to slow the progress of symptoms. Avoiding excessive periods of either standing or sitting can help manage symptoms. During periods of inactivity, extend and flex the legs interchangeably to promote better blood flow. Engage in regular aerobic exercise, and lose weight if necessary
